Rodeo Highlights
The Houston Rodeo is renowned for its exceptional rodeo performances, featuring some of the world's top cowboys and cowgirls competing in a range of events, including bull riding, bareback bronc riding, steer wrestling, and barrel racing. The rodeo also features a range of other events, including team roping, tie-down roping, and saddle bronc riding.
